A method of vitrifying asbestos and city waste incineration ash through melting them as a molten matter of 1250°C or below melt flow point.

The method is characterized by charging a glass melting furnace with asbestos waste, city waste incineration ash and glass cullet in respective ratios of 10 to 70 wt.%, 10 to 80 wt.% and 10 to 50 wt.% and heating so that they are melted.

In the contract in dispute, the City of Hamburg refuse disposal services agreed to make available to the districts a capacity of 120 000 tonnes per year for the purpose of the incineration of waste in the Rugenberger Damm plant and the districts agreed to pay the City of Hamburg refuse disposal services an annual fee, part of which was fixed and part of which depended on the amount delivered.
